MISHER v. HOUSEHOLD FINANCE CONSUMER DISCOUNT CO.

Civ. A. No. 82-4253.

571 F.Supp. 726 (1983)

Juanita MISHER v. HOUSEHOLD FINANCE CONSUMER DISCOUNT COMPANY.

United States District Court, E.D. Pennsylvania.

August 7, 1983.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Susan Anderson, Donna Dougherty, Philadelphia, Pa., for plaintiff.

Jean Hemphill, Philadelphia, Pa., for defendant.


MEMORANDUM

LOUIS H. POLLAK, District Judge.

This motion for judgment on the pleadings comes in an action arising out of a loan made by defendant, Household Finance Consumer Discount Company, to plaintiff, Juanita Misher. Plaintiff alleges that defendant violated the Truth in Lending Act ("TILA"), 15 U.S.C. § 1601 et seq., and Regulation Z, 12 C.F.R. § 226 (1981).1
